How much does a night in an expensive hotel cost? 5 thousand, 10 thousand, 100 thousand? What about a million? The most luxurious hotels in the world offer tourists a paradise vacation for this money. See what luxury rooms for thousands of dollars look like in OBOZREVATEL's selection.
5. Laucala Island Resort (Vanua Levu, Fiji) - $25,000
Just imagine, the hotel occupies the territory of an entire island. There are 25 villas with all the most comfortable conditions here on the oceanfront among the tropical forests. Guests can stay in houses with views of the mountains, trees, or the coast. There is a choice between large buildings with a swimming pool, sauna and spa, or seclusion among nature.
In any case, all your wishes will be fulfilled by the staff of the complex, assigned separately to each guest. Even the chefs here are selected in a big competition. They, in turn, must be able to cook any kind of dish: from ordinary pizza to molecular cuisine delicacies.
4. Atlantis Paradise Island Resort (Paradise, Bahamas) - $25,000
The largest hotel in the Bahamas resembles an entire city. It has 4 thousand guest rooms and more than a hundred more rooms for employees, tennis courts, restaurants, swimming pools, a water park, a casino, and a golf course. If this is not enough for guests, there is also an underwater tunnel oceanarium. Here you can watch various marine animals, including sharks.
The largest room of the hotel looks like a real royal palace. There are 10 huge rooms with everything for the best rest: from luxurious beds and sofas to a study and a library. All hotel guests also have access to the incredible rooftop lounge areas.
3. Four Seasons (New York, USA) - $34,000
One could say that this is an ordinary hotel in Manhattan. But if you go up to the 57th floor, you can see the most expensive room in all of New York. The entire 400-meter-long penthouse is decorated with gilding and designer products. The furniture is made to order by the best craftsmen from around the world. And the main highlight is the panoramic windows that offer incredible views of the city.
At the same time, guests have at their disposal a round-the-clock spa, massage, access to a restaurant and any other services. There are also original paintings by many famous artists on the floor.
2. Grand Resort Lagonissi (Attica, Greece) - $35,000
Another hotel that occupies the territory of an entire island. Leonardo DiCaprio and Mel Gibson once vacationed here. It is not surprising that they chose this paradise for their vacation, because the conditions here are truly stellar.
The complex consists of several villas that are not connected to each other. Each of them has its own swimming pool, sauna, beach and lounge areas. There is a personal chef, a massage therapist, and a butler. All staff works around the clock, so the whims of tourists are fulfilled instantly.
1. Grand Hyatt Martinez (Cannes, France) - $45,000
The Presidential Suite, with an area of 300 square meters, is not the whole territory that guests get for 1 million 249 thousand hryvnias. The owners of the room also have private access to the terrace, which covers 270 square meters. It has everything: a heated swimming pool, a jacuzzi, a bar, sofas and sun loungers, music centers and giant plasma screens.
Interestingly, you can come here with pets. True, a place for them costs $40. But you don't even have to walk the dogs. A personal butler takes care of all this.
